The Hexadecimal Color #7220FE is a contrast shade of Blue Violet. #7220FE RGB value is rgb(114, 32, 254). RGB Color Model of #7220FE consists of 44% red, 12% green and 99% blue. HSL color Mode of #7220FE has 262°(degrees) Hue, 99% Saturation and 56% Lightness. #7220FE color has an wavelength of 455.03704n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#7220FE is #9933F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#7220FE is #72F. The Closest Color to #7220FE is #8A2BE2. Official Name of #7220FE Hex Code is Purple Heart.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#7220FE is 55 Cyan 87 Magenta 0 Yellow 0 Black and #7220FE CMY is 55, 87,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#7220FE is hsl(262,99,56,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(262, 87, 100).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#7220FE is 25.34, 11.76, 94.68.
Hex8 Value of #7220FE is #7220FEFF. Decimal Value of #7220FE is 7479550 and Octal Value of #7220FE is 34420376. Binary Value of #7220FE is 1110010, 100000, 11111110 and Android of #7220FE is 4285669630 / 0xff7220fe.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#7220FE is 0.192, 0.089, 0.089 and YIQ Color Space of #7220FE is 81.826, -22.4648, 86.4294.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#7220FE is 8.25, 2.71, 93.34.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#7220FE is 40.83, 76.84, -92.91.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#7220FE is 40.83, 5.74, -132.96.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#7220FE is 40.83, 120.57, 309.59. Hunter Lab variable of #7220FE is 34.29, 71.89, -139.69.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#7220FE

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
